Why do fence posts in the Jefferson Hills Borough need a 36-inch footing?

The 36-inch depth is the local frost line. Frost heave occurs when water in the soil freezes and expands, which can lift a shallow post. The International Residential Code (IRC) requires footings to extend below the frost line to prevent this structural failure. Posts not set to this depth in our climate will move, causing the fence to rack and fail.

What is required before digging fence post holes?

You must contact Pennsylvania 811 at least three business days before excavation. This free service marks public utility lines. Hitting a gas, electric, or fiber line in the Jefferson Hills Borough creates major liability, service disruption, and repair costs. As your contractor, we manage the 811 ticket and pull any required borough permit, handling all paperwork with the permit office.

What fencing materials hold up best to Jefferson Hills soil and pests?

The moderate soil corrosivity index requires corrosion-resistant metals. Use G90 galvanized or powder-coated steel posts and fasteners to prevent rust streaks. Given the moderate termite risk, avoid wood posts in direct ground contact. A composite or steel post in a concrete footing provides a durable, compatible material assembly that resists both decay and soil chemistry.

How does the 115 MPH V-ult wind rating affect my fence design?

The V-ult (ultimate design wind speed) of 115 mph is the engineering basis for ASCE 7-22 standards. This rating dictates the required post spacing, concrete footing mass, and bracket connection strength. A fence rated for this load will resist the peak gust loads common during our storm season. Failure to account for this leads to catastrophic collapse of lightweight panels.

What are the fence height and placement rules for my Jefferson Hills lot?

Zoning limits are 4 feet in front yards and 6 feet in rear/side yards. The 0-foot setback allows installation directly on the property line. Critical for safety: corner lots must maintain a clear 'sight triangle' at intersections. This is especially vital near PA Route 51 to prevent visibility obstructions for drivers. Always verify your lot lines with a survey.
